Mindful Breathing Exercises
Practicing mindful breathing exercises can be an effective way to manage stress and alleviate chronic back pain, complementing the benefits of chiropractic care.
By concentrating on your breath, you can cultivate a sense of calm that reduces tension and discomfort in your body. Here’s how to get started:
- Find a quiet space where you can sit or lie comfortably without distractions.
- Close your eyes and take a deep breath in through your nose, allowing your abdomen to rise as you fill your lungs.
- Hold the breath for a moment, then exhale slowly through your mouth, consciously releasing any tension you may be holding.
- Repeat this process for several minutes, visualizing each breath as a gentle wave washing over you, bringing relaxation and peace.

Stress Reduction Techniques
Building on the mindfulness cultivated through body scan meditation, exploring various stress reduction techniques can greatly enhance your journey toward relief from chronic back pain.
These techniques not only help you manage stress but also promote relaxation, which is essential for physical relief—especially when paired with chiropractic care.
Consider incorporating the following practices into your daily routine to support your overall wellness and spinal health:
- Deep Breathing Exercises: Take a moment to focus on slow, deep breaths. This practice helps calm your mind and body, promoting a sense of relaxation that can complement the benefits of chiropractic adjustments.
- Progressive Muscle Relaxation: Try tensing and then relaxing each muscle group, starting from your toes and working up to your head. This technique can help release built-up tension, making it easier for your chiropractor to help you achieve optimal spinal alignment.
- Guided Imagery: Visualizing peaceful scenes can be a great distraction from pain. Picture yourself in a calming environment while you receive chiropractic care, allowing your mind to relax and your body to respond better to treatment.
- Yoga or Tai Chi: Engaging in gentle movements like yoga or Tai Chi can enhance your flexibility and reduce stress. These practices complement chiropractic care by promoting proper body alignment and encouraging a holistic approach to health.

Dietary Considerations for Pain Relief
Your diet can significantly impact your experience with chronic back pain, and it’s often a factor that gets overlooked. The foods you choose can either worsen your symptoms or help you feel better. By focusing on anti-inflammatory foods, you can support your body’s healing process and complement your chiropractic care.
Here are some straightforward dietary tips to consider:
- Fruits and Vegetables: Choose colorful fruits and vegetables like berries, spinach, and sweet potatoes. These are rich in antioxidants, which can help reduce inflammation and support your overall health.
- Healthy Fats: Incorporate healthy fats from sources like avocados, nuts, and olive oil. These fats can help lower inflammation in your body, making it easier for your spine to heal and function optimally.
- Whole Grains: Opt for whole grains such as quinoa, brown rice, and whole-wheat bread. These foods provide sustained energy and are packed with fiber, which is beneficial for your digestive health and overall well-being.
- Lean Proteins: Include lean protein sources like chicken, fish, and legumes in your diet. Protein is essential for muscle health and repair, which can further support your chiropractic treatments.

When to Seek Medical Intervention
While many individuals successfully manage chronic back pain through lifestyle changes and chiropractic care, there are crucial moments when seeking medical intervention becomes necessary. If your pain intensifies or continues despite your efforts, it’s important to reach out to a healthcare professional. Moreover, if you notice concerning symptoms such as numbness, weakness, or issues with bowel or bladder control, don’t delay in seeking assistance. Quick action can help avert further complications.
Here’s a helpful guide for recognizing when to consider additional care:
| Warning Signs | Recommended Action |
|---|---|
| Severe pain that does not improve | Consult your chiropractor |
| Numbness or tingling in extremities | Seek a thorough evaluation |
| Weakness in your legs | Schedule an appointment with a specialist |
| Loss of bowel or bladder control | Visit the nearest emergency facility |
